Abstract or Description
This participants of this session will discuss the emergency preparedness trends including activities, all-hazard event response, funding, and volunteer-engagement for local health departments (LHDs). The Profile of LHDs surveys--2005, 2008, 2010, 2013 and 2016 will be discussed to supplement the discussion on the state of Emergency Preparedness.
